Abstract

一种塑料弹簧(1),其由一个借助于一腹板(3)与一弹簧支座(2)相连的簧舌(4)构成。为了使弹簧特性适应于不同的条件,即不依赖于该材料,腹板(3)相对该弹簧支座(2)刚性连接,并且平行于簧舌(4)的至少一个辅助簧舌(5,6)在该簧舌(4)下从该腹板(3)处开始伸展。

Description

塑料弹簧
本发明涉及一种塑料弹簧,其由一簧舌构成,该簧舌借助于一腹板连接到一弹簧支座上。
塑料弹簧可用在许多场合,例如它们可用在药片分配器中作为药片弹射器用的回位弹簧。这些塑料弹簧大部分都是与弹簧支座一起在单一步骤中注模而成的,至今这些塑料弹簧都由一弓形腹板构成,其自由端尾部形成簧舌。出于安全目的,必须对生产该弹簧或弹簧支座的材料进行选择,使该弹簧一旦破裂,也不存在因尖锐的缘部,锐角部分等伤害人的危险,所以现今所用的塑料材料的材料特性不能适应弹簧性能的要求。因此公知的弹簧常常是太软而不能满足有关弹性范围及弹性力的要求。
因此,本发明的目的就是为了消除这些不足并提供一种如上所述的弹簧,该弹簧可用与相应的弹簧支座的材料相同的材料容易地注模而成,并且其弹簧特性很容易与不同的条件要求相一致。
这一目的由本发明得到解决,其中腹板相对弹簧支座刚性支承,至少一个与簧舌平行的辅助簧舌从位于该簧舌下方的腹板开始延伸。簧舌和辅助簧舌构成一相互配合的弹簧组件,其弹性力随弹性范围增加而增加,当在一负荷作用下偏移的簧舌在偏移相应的弹性范围后由其下部的辅助簧舌支承住时,则该辅助簧舌的弹性力就加到该簧舌的弹性力上。这样增加的弹簧力可由辅助簧舌的数量及簧舌与辅助簧舌之间的相互间距(因而影响相应的弹性范围)进行调节达到要求的条件。所以,该塑料弹簧可由即使是在高负荷下也可防断裂的合适材料注模而成。此时,借助于使腹板相对弹簧支承座进行加强处理,可保证该腹板连接的危险点是安全的,从而生产出一种这样的弹簧,即其弹簧特性可与各种要求相适应。
当该簧舌及辅助簧舌之长度朝着弹簧支座减小时,因长度减小而增加的刚度将导致弹性力随弹性范围的增加而逐渐增加,此外,还可获得一节省空间的结构,即该辅助簧舌在该簧舌下与该簧舌靠近并保持一致。
为了合适地利用材料的特性,该簧舌及辅助簧舌之宽度朝该簧舌的自由端变小,所以当一负荷作用于该弹簧上时,材料的应力可在该簧舌的整个长度范围内均匀分布。
在腹板和弹簧支座之间最好设置侧向支承颊板,因为这些支承颊板不仅为腹板支承提高相应的稳定性,而且在该支承颊板和腹板之间为簧舌及辅助簧舌形成一保护性外壳。
附图中示出了根据本发明的塑料弹簧,其中:
图1和2分别表示本发明的塑料弹簧的侧视示意图及顶视示意图。
一塑料弹簧1与弹簧支座2,例如药片分配器的容器一起注模而成,该弹簧1由一腹板3构成。该腹板与该弹簧支座2相连,并伸入一横向伸展的簧舌4中,在该簧舌4下面,从该腹板3处伸出例如两个沿相同方向延伸的辅助簧舌5,6,此处的辅助簧舌5,6比簧舌4短并且这些辅助簧舌5,6的长度随着距簧舌4距离之增加而逐渐减小。另外,簧舌4和辅助簧舌5,6的宽度如图2中点划线所示朝簧舌的自由端变小。为了形成刚性支承,该腹板3借助于侧向支承颊板7与弹簧支座2相连,从而,借助于支承颊板3和腹板3形成一弹簧保护壳。
簧舌4和辅助簧舌5,6构成一弹簧组件,在负荷K作用下,各簧舌向前弯曲一个接一个地相接合,从而随着其弹性范围的变化可使弹性力增加(图1中点划线所示)。因此,可以用与弹簧支座相同的材料制成注模塑料弹簧,该弹簧的弹性特性可容易地与有关弹性范围和弹性力的各个要求相适应。

Claims (4)

1.一种塑料弹簧,所述弹簧包括借助于一腹板连接到弹簧支座上的簧舌,其特征在于:该腹板(3)相对该弹簧支座(2)刚性支承,并且至少一个与所述簧舌平行的辅助簧舌(5,6)在所述簧舌(4)下方从所述腹板(3)处开始延伸。
2.如权利要求1所述塑料弹簧,其特征在于:所述簧舌(4)和辅助簧舌(5,6)之长度朝该弹簧支座(2)减小。
3.如权利要求1或2所述塑料弹簧,其特征在于:所述簧舌(4)和辅助簧舌(5,6)之宽度朝该簧舌的自由端变小。
4.如权利要求1至3中任一所述塑料弹簧,其特征在于:在腹板(3)和弹簧支座(2)之间设有侧向支承颊板(7)。
